It is recommended to install a cat flap into a solid uPVC door panel rather than an aluminium skinned or composite one. While it is technically possible to retrofit a cat flap into a composite door, doing so can compromise the integrity of the door. It could cause water to leak into the interior, which could cause your doors to expand, warm and possibly decay.
The most common method of installing a cat flap on a uPVC panel is to use a template for marking the hole to be cut, and then secure the flap in the desired position. However, it's important to accurately measure and ensure that the cat flap is of the right size before Cutting Upvc Door Panel. After the hole is cut it is crucial to smooth the edges of your cat flap to ensure there are no sharp corners or rough areas. It's also a good idea, prior to putting in the cat door, to clean off any dust that has accumulated.
You should consider having a professional install a cat flap on your uPVC doors. They can cut holes in the door and install the flap, as well as seal around the flap to make it airtight and weatherproof. This will save your time and money, and ensure that your pet is secure access to the home.

Another option to install a cat flap is to place one in a uPVC window. But, this isn't feasible for most homeowners, as it will require a specialist to cut the glass sealed unit to accommodate the cat flap. This could lead to condensation and misty windows.
